Lake Springs Church is located in downtown Holly Springs, North Carolina. We exist to help people be with Jesus, become like Jesus, and do what Jesus did.

The Armor of God (Ephesians 6:10-24) 29.06.2026

As we conclude our study through the book of Ephesians, Paul gives us a sobering look at the reality of the enemy that we face. We can remain alert and prepared if we put on the armor of God and continually pray for perseverance.

A New Vision for Relationships: Part 2 (Ephesians 6:1-9) 22.06.2026

As we continue to study Ephesians, we see further implications of the mutual submission taking place within Christian households. Through these instructions, we can learn to better lead our households as we care for and submit to one another.

A New Vision for Relationships: Part 1 (Ephesians 5:21-33) 15.06.2026

Paul gives us a new vision for marriages as we see how we, as believers, are instructed to submit to one another. Marriage is meant to point to the New Creation, when all things are made new and made whole.

Whose Example Are You Following? (Ephesians 5:1-21) 08.06.2026

As we continue our study through Ephesians, we see Paul give two examples that we can follow. We can follow the self-giving love of Christ or the self-serving love of the world. Which example will we choose to follow?

Putting on the New Self (Ephesians 4:17-32) 01.06.2026

As we continue our study through Ephesians, we see Paul's instruction to take off the old self to put on the new. If we are in Christ, we have been made a new creation and we are to live into that new identity rather than continuing to live in our old clothes.
